What is Ishan Uday Yojana?

Ishan Uday is a scholarship scheme jointly launched by the University Grants Commission (UGC) and the Ministry of Education, Government of India. Its purpose is to provide financial assistance for higher education to economically weaker students of the North-Eastern states. This scheme is especially for those students who have passed 12th class and want to take admission in undergraduate courses. Under this scheme, 10,000 students are given scholarships every year so that they can complete their studies without any financial pressure.

This scheme was started in 2014-15 and since then it has proved to be helpful for thousands of students from the Northeast. Its main objective is to increase the level of higher education in these states, reduce the dropout rate, and enable more and more youth to hone their talents. Whether you want to study in any field like arts, humanities, science, engineering, medicine, agriculture or management, this scheme is open to you.

Who can avail the Benefit of this Scheme?

To avail the benefits of Ishan Uday Yojana, some important conditions have to be fulfilled. Let us understand them one by one:

  • Residence: You must be a native of one of the states of Northeast India – Assam, Arunachal Pradesh, Manipur, Meghalaya, Mizoram, Nagaland, Sikkim or Tripura. For this you will have to provide a domicile certificate.
  • Educational Qualification: You must have passed class 12th from a recognized board (like CBSE, CISCE, NIOS etc.). Also, you must be enrolled in the first year of a bachelor’s degree. This course should be regular and full-time.
  • Income limit: Your family’s annual income should not exceed Rs 4.5 lakh. This means that this scheme is especially for families who have limited financial resources
  • Institutions: You must be enrolled in a university or college that is recognized under sections 2(f) and 12(b) of the UGC Act. Apart from this, deemed universities, institutions funded by the state or central government, or institutions of national importance (having AISHE code) are also eligible for this scheme.
  • Who is not eligible?: If you take admission through open university, distance learning, correspondence courses, private institutions, or management quota, you will not be eligible for this scheme.

This scheme is open to all categories, including Scheduled Caste (SC), Scheduled Tribe (ST), Other Backward Classes (OBC), and General category students. The special thing is that transgender students can also avail the benefits of this scheme.

How much Scholarship is given?

Students selected under the Ishan Uday Yojana are given a scholarship of Rs 8,000 every month. This amount is given for 10 months in a year, i.e. a total of Rs 80,000 per year. This amount is sent directly to the student’s bank account through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T). Students can use this money for their studies, books, hostel fees, or other necessary expenses.

The scholarship amount and slots are divided into two parts:

  • 50% slots for subjects like Arts, Humanities, Social Sciences, Law, and Management.
  • 50% slots for technical courses like science, engineering, technology, medicine, agriculture, and forestry.

The number of scholarships awarded to each state is determined by its population. This ensures that students from all states get the opportunities they need.

How to Apply?

Applying for the Ishan Uday Scholarship is very easy, but you have to do it on time and correctly. Applications are accepted online only through the National Scholarship Portal (NSP). Let us understand the application process step-by-step:

  • Registration: First of all go to the official website of NSP (scholarships.gov.in). There choose the option of “New Registration” or “Click Here for OTR”. Fill in the required information like your name, date of birth, mobile number, email, and Aadhaar number. After registration you will get a unique application number and login details.
  • Login and fill the form: Login to the portal using your login credentials. Select the Ishan Uday Scholarship form and fill in your educational information, bank account details, and other required details carefully.
  • Upload documents: You need to upload some important documents like
    • Domicile Certificate
    • 12th mark sheet
    • Income Certificate (issued by competent authority)
    • Copy of bank passbook (account must be linked to Aadhaar)
    • Proof of admission in the institute
    • Previous year mark sheet and progress report, if you are applying for renewal.
  • Submit: Check the form carefully and submit it. After submitting, you will get an application reference number, keep it safely.
  • Verification: Your application will be verified first by your institution (L1) and then by the District Nodal Officer (L2). The last dates for this process for 2024-25 are as follows
    • Institute Verification: 30 November 2024
    • District Verification: 15 December 2024

The last date to apply was 15 November 2024, but it is extended many times. Therefore, do check the latest information on the NSP portal.

What to do for Renewal?

If you have availed this scholarship in the first year and want to continue it in the next year, then you will have to apply for renewal. There are some conditions for this:

  • You must be promoted to the next class or semester.
  • You must have good conduct and minimum 75% attendance in the institute.
  • You cannot change your course. If you change the course, the scholarship may be cancelled.
  • You need to upload last year’s mark sheet and progress report.

Application for renewal also has to be made through the NSP portal.

Some Important things

  • AISHE code: The institute where you are studying must have AISHE (All India Survey on Higher Education) code. If your institute does not have a code, then first get it registered on the AISHE portal.
  • Aadhar Link: Your bank account must be linked with Aadhar, so that the scholarship amount can reach your account directly.
  • Be mindful of the timing: Follow the application and verification dates. Delays may result in your application being rejected.
  • Correct information: Avoid giving wrong information in the form, else your application may get rejected.
